What to do in Frisco, Texas, United States of America

Frisco, Texas, is a vibrant city located in Collin County. It is an excellent destination for tourists who like shopping, sporting events, and outdoor activities. Frisco is home to a variety of attractions that will surely keep visitors entertained. Here are some of the top tourist attractions in Frisco, Texas, the United States of America.

1. The Star

The Star is the headquarters of the Dallas Cowboys Football team. Tourists can take a tour of the venue and see the facilities that the team uses. Visitors can also shop for authentic Cowboys gear in the official store on site.

2. Stonebriar Centre

For shopping enthusiasts, the Stonebriar Centre is the top destination in Frisco. The shopping center has a variety of shops, restaurants, and entertainment options, including an ice skating rink.

3. National Videogame Museum

The National Videogame Museum is a unique attraction that showcases the history of video games. The interactive exhibits include game consoles, arcade games, and game development tools. Visitors can learn about how video games evolved over the years and play classic video games from the past.

4. Frisco Athletic Center

The Frisco Athletic Center is a state-of-the-art fitness facility that is open to the public. The center has a variety of amenities, including a rock climbing wall, indoor and outdoor pools, basketball courts, and fitness equipment. Visitors can purchase a day pass and use the facility during their stay in Frisco.

5. Arbor Hills Nature Preserve

The Arbor Hills Nature Preserve is a 200-acre park located in the heart of Frisco. The park has hiking and biking trails, as well as picnic areas for visitors. It is a great place to enjoy the natural beauty of Frisco and escape from the city for a while.

6. Texas Sculpture Garden

The Texas Sculpture Garden is a unique attraction that showcases the work of local artists. The garden has over 40 sculptures on display that are made from a variety of materials, including metal, stone, and wood. Visitors can take a guided tour or explore the garden on their own.

7. Dr. Pepper Ballpark

Dr. Pepper Ballpark is the home of the Frisco RoughRiders baseball team. Visitors can watch a game and enjoy the classic American pastime. The ballpark also hosts concerts and other events throughout the year.
